The Defender feature on Windows by default gets turned off when you install third-party protection software.

In previous versions of Windows, the Defender is known as a firewall.
In Windows 10, both firewall and Defender work hand-in-hand for rigid protection.
Microsoft calls it the Windows Defender Firewall, which protects you from malware on the internet.
you’re free to continue using that Anti-virus software by turning off the Windows Defender on your PC.
Moreover, using both Windows Defender and other Malware protection arise issues.
Its better to stick with a single protector that keeps you away from trojans and malware on your PC.
